Disclaimer: Dieser Thread wurde aus dem alten Forum importiert. Daher werden eventuell nicht alle Formatierungen richtig angezeigt. Der ursprüngliche Thread beginnt im zweiten Post dieses Threads.
rush shell beenden
Gibt es eine möglichkeit die shell zu beenden ohne extra von außen ein SIGKILL o.ä. zu schicken?
Eine “echte” shell kann man ja durch aufruf von exit beenden.
[m][/m] sollte helfen. Dann gibt das [m]fgets(3)[/m] [m]NULL[/m] zurück und man kann dann mit [m]ferror(3)[/m] schauen ob ein Fehler auf dem [m]FILE*[/m] aufgetreten ist oder die Eingabe beendet wurde.
Bau’s ein
Ich hatte damals auch ein exec
und ein exit
builtin. Ist einfach praktisch zum testen
1 „Gefällt mir“